- [ ] **Unlock the contrast-audit archive.** Hey newcomers — before the Brightmoor key ceremony wraps, someone has to open the archive holding last quarter's color-contrast findings for the Pellwick app. It's sealed on purpose so nobody edits ratios after sign-off. Grab the witness (usually Dorna from the design guild), confirm the seal number matches the ledger, then enter the passphrase shown below.

strongbox words: oliael-gilax-lamael

Subject: Handover — Fabrikit on-call

Hey! Quick handover notes. Fabrikit (our test-data factory lib) had a flaky seed generator this week — if builds fail on the Norwick suite, just bump the seed cache and rerun. Docs live on the Lantermill wiki under "Fabrikit basics," which new folks should skim first. Nothing else burning. If anything weird pops up overnight, ping the library owner directly.

billing contact of bafog-bawip = fraael@lumicworks.corp

// Client setup for the Marrowline queue consumer.
// Log compaction on Marrowline keeps only the latest record per key,
// so this client must tolerate gaps in offsets after a compaction pass.
// Do not assume contiguous sequence numbers; reconcile against the
// snapshot topic instead. Compaction runs nightly and can lag under
// heavy write load, which is expected. The client authenticates to the
// internal Marrowline admin plane, and the key it uses is defined below.

app token of fajop-fahif = qvz4-AnML